Wadi Rum Village serves as an enchanting gateway to one of the world's most breathtaking desert landscapes. Surrounded by towering sandstone cliffs and endless dunes, this village offers tourists a unique blend of natural beauty and cultural heritage. It acts as a starting point for exploring the majestic Wadi Rum Protected Area, a UNESCO World Heritage site, where visitors can immerse themselves in the stunning vistas, ancient rock carvings, and the rich traditions of the Bedouin culture. Whether you're seeking adventure or tranquility, Wadi Rum Village is the perfect base for your desert journey.

Know before you go
Hi, I'm Eve. Here are a few practical things to know before exploring Wadi Rum Village.
- Visit during sunrise or sunset for breathtaking views and stunning photo opportunities.
- Consider hiring a local Bedouin guide for a more immersive experience of the desert.
- Don't miss the chance to try traditional Bedouin cuisine, especially the zarb.
- Bring plenty of water and sun protection, as the desert can get extremely hot.
- Plan a night in a desert camp for an unforgettable stargazing experience.
